Abstract: | ABSTRACT Active magnetic bearings are credited with high performance in terms of low energy consumption, high speeds, increased reliability and low maintenance costs. This paper discusses a high-speed induction motor with active magnetic bearings: both radial and axial. The decentralized control system of active magnetic bearings is based on sliding mode variable structure principle to provide robustness to parameter detuning and perturbations. Test results on a laboratory model of 300 W and 25000 rpm motor designed and built for the scope are very promising for applications to high speed machine tools, vacuum pumps etc. |
